游戏外挂用的是什么编程
-
游戏外挂常用的编程语言包括C++、C#、Python等。
C++是一种通用的编程语言,被广泛应用于游戏开发领域。由于其性能优异和灵活性,许多游戏外挂开发者选择使用C++来编写外挂程序。C++可以直接访问底层硬件,并提供丰富的函数库,使得开发者可以更加灵活地操控游戏中的各种元素。
C#是一种面向对象的编程语言,由微软公司开发。C#具有良好的可读性和易用性,适合开发Windows平台上的应用程序。许多游戏外挂也选择使用C#来编写,因为它可以与游戏引擎和框架进行良好的集成,提供更加便捷的开发环境。
Python是一种简单易学的脚本语言,具有丰富的第三方库和工具。虽然Python的性能相对较低,但其灵活性和开发效率较高,因此被部分游戏外挂开发者选用。Python可以用于编写自动化脚本,通过模拟用户的操作来实现外挂功能。
除了上述三种编程语言外,还有其他编程语言也有被用于游戏外挂的开发,如Java、Lua等。选择何种编程语言来开发游戏外挂,取决于开发者的个人喜好、项目需求以及目标平台等因素。无论使用何种编程语言,开发者都需要熟悉游戏的工作原理和规则,以便能够准确理解和修改游戏的内存数据,实现外挂的功能。
1年前 -
游戏外挂使用的编程语言取决于开发者的个人偏好和目标平台的要求。以下是一些常见的游戏外挂使用的编程语言:
-
C++:C++是最常见的游戏外挂编程语言之一。它具有高性能和低级别的访问权限,可以直接操作游戏内存和函数。C++可以用于创建各种类型的外挂,包括自动化脚本、修改游戏参数和创建作弊功能等。
-
C#: C#是另一种常用的游戏外挂编程语言。它是微软开发的一种面向对象的编程语言,可用于开发Windows平台的游戏外挂。C#具有易于学习和使用的特点,适合初学者和有经验的开发者。
-
Python:Python是一种简单易学的编程语言,也被广泛用于游戏外挂开发。Python的语法简洁,具有丰富的第三方库和工具,可以用于快速开发各种类型的外挂,包括自动化脚本、修改游戏数据和创建辅助功能等。
-
Lua:Lua是一种轻量级的脚本语言,常用于游戏开发和外挂编程。许多游戏引擎都支持Lua作为脚本语言,开发者可以使用Lua编写外挂脚本来修改游戏逻辑和行为。
-
Assembly:Assembly语言是一种低级别的编程语言,直接操作计算机硬件和内存。一些高级的游戏外挂可能会使用Assembly语言来进行更底层的操作,以获取更高的性能和控制权。
总结来说,游戏外挂可以使用各种编程语言进行开发,选择哪种编程语言取决于开发者的经验和需求。C++和C#是最常见的选择,Python和Lua也是常用的脚本语言,而Assembly语言则用于一些高级的外挂开发。
1年前 -
-
游戏外挂使用的编程语言可以有多种选择,主要取决于开发者的个人喜好和技术能力。下面介绍几种常见的编程语言,用于开发游戏外挂。
-
C/C++:C/C++是游戏开发领域最常用的编程语言之一。它们提供了高性能的底层编程能力,可以直接访问硬件资源,这对于开发游戏外挂来说非常重要。
-
Python:Python是一种高级编程语言,具有简单易学、功能强大的特点。它广泛应用于游戏开发中的脚本编写和自动化工具开发。对于一些简单的游戏外挂,使用Python进行开发是一个不错的选择。
-
Lua:Lua是一种轻量级的脚本语言,被广泛用于游戏开发中的脚本编写。许多游戏引擎都支持Lua作为游戏逻辑的脚本语言。因此,对于开发基于特定游戏引擎的外挂,使用Lua进行编程是一种常见的选择。
-
Java:Java是一种跨平台的编程语言,具有强大的功能和广泛的应用领域。在游戏外挂开发中,Java可以用于开发一些辅助工具,如网络抓包工具、反编译工具等。
-
C#:C#是微软开发的一种面向对象的编程语言,广泛应用于游戏开发和Windows应用程序开发。对于开发基于Unity引擎的游戏外挂,使用C#进行编程是一种常见的选择。
-
ASM:ASM是一种汇编语言,直接操作计算机硬件。对于一些高级外挂,需要对游戏的内存进行直接操作,ASM是一个常用的选择。
需要注意的是,开发游戏外挂是违法的行为,违反了游戏的使用协议和法律法规。此处提供的信息仅用于技术讨论,不鼓励或支持任何非法活动。
1年前 -